Review the techniques for guided questioning to expand and clarify the patient story - ANSWER-● Moving from open-ended to focused questions. ● Using questioning that elicits a graded response: rather than a yes-no answer. ● Asking a series of questions, one at a time ● Offering multiple choices for answers ● Clarifying what the patient means ● Encouraging with continuers: Without even speaking, you can use posture, gestures, or words to encourage the patient to say more. ● Using echoing: repeating the pt's last word. 2. Identify 2-3 examples for each type of questioning: a. Open-ended questions - ANSWER-" Tell me about your chest discomfort" "What brings you here today?" "Tell me more about that" b. Closed-ended questions - ANSWER-" Has your pain been improving? "Is your pain like a pressure?" c. A question eliciting a graded response - ANSWER-"How many steps can you climb before you get short of breath? d. A question asking for clarification - ANSWER-"Tell me exactly what you mean by 'the flu'" " You said you were behaving just like your mother. What did you mean?" 3. Identify the sequence and context of the interview process a. What do you do to prepare for the interview? - ANSWER-- Reviewing the clinical record. - Set goals for the interview ( balance these provider centered goals with patient-centered goals, weighing multiple agendas arising from the needs of the patient, the patient's family, and health care agencies and facilities) - Reviewing your clinical behavior and appearance. - Adjusting the environment. b. What is the correct sequence of the interview process? - ANSWER-Greeting the patient and establishing rapport. Establishing the agenda for the interview. Inviting the patient's story. Exploring the patient's perspective. Identifying and responding to emotional cues. Expanding and clarifying the patient's story. Generating and testing diagnostic hypotheses. Sharing the treatment plan. Closing the interview and the visit. Taking time for self-reflection. c.
